Finisher Capacity Requirements
CAUTION:
FAILURE TO HEED THE FOLLOWING CAUTIONS MAY RESULT IN BODILY INJURY AND/OR MACHINE DAMAGE
❒FINISHER PAPER CAPACITY
To prevent paper misfeed, do not exceed the paper capacity of the Finisher.
When the selected print quantity exceeds the maximum paper capacity, remove the copied sheets from the finisher while the paper is exiting.
Paper capacities below are stated for 20 lb Bond or the same size. This Finisher also accepts wide types of the regular sizes stated below.
Finisher
Primary (Main) tray:
3,000 sheets (8.5"x11", 8.5"x11"R)
1,500 sheets (11"x17", 8.5"x14")
The Secondary (sub) tray can be unloaded while the 7075 is running. Set production is not limited by the capacity of the Secondary (sub) tray.
